Superintendent official Darryl Dillard reported three recent events to connect juniors and seniors with post‑secondary and career options: a Sept. 22 college fair with about 686 students, a Sept. 25 career expo at Terrebonne General Health System, and a week‑long set of manufacturing facility tours.

Darryl Dillard, supervisor of secondary education, told the committee the district recently held three events aimed at college and career exploration for juniors and seniors.
